Five year age groups

In 2021, the largest age group in Mitchell Shire was 30 to 34 year olds. The group that changed the most since 2006 was 30 to 34 year olds, increasing by 888 people.

The Age Structure of Mitchell Shire provides key insights into the level of demand for age based services and facilities such as child care. It is also an indicator of Mitchell Shire's residential role and function and how it is likely to change in the future.

Five year age groups present a classic age profile of the population. Each age group covers exactly five years, which enables direct comparison between each group.

To get a more complete picture Mitchell Shire's Age Structure should be viewed in conjunction with Household Types and Dwelling Types.

Dominant groups

Analysis of the male five year age groups of Mitchell Shire in 2021 compared to Greater Melbourne shows that there was a higher proportion of males in the younger age groups (under 15) and a similar proportion of males in the older age groups (65+).

Overall, 21.4% of the male population was aged between 0 and 15, and 14.0% were aged 65 years and over, compared with 19.0% and 13.7% respectively for Greater Melbourne.

The major differences between the male age structure of Mitchell Shire and Greater Melbourne were:

  • A larger percentage of males aged 0 to 4 (7.2% compared to 6.2%)
  • A larger percentage of males aged 15 to 19 (6.7% compared to 5.8%)
  • A smaller percentage of males aged 25 to 29 (6.3% compared to 8.0%)
  • A smaller percentage of males aged 40 to 44 (5.9% compared to 7.0%)

Emerging groups

From 2006 to 2021, Mitchell Shire's male population increased by 9,468 people (61.1%). This represents an average annual population change of 3.23% per year over the period.

The largest changes in male age structure in this area between 2006 and 2021 were in the age groups:

  • 30 to 34 (+888 males)
  • 25 to 29 (+818 males)
  • 20 to 24 (+800 males)
  • 60 to 64 (+726 males)
